For "dirty-bitmap" sync mode, the block job will iterate through the
given dirty bitmap to decide if a sector needs backup (backup all the
dirty clusters and skip clean ones), just as allocation conditions of
"top" sync mode.
There are two bitmap use modes for sync=dirty-bitmap:
- reset: backup job makes a copy of bitmap and resets the original
one.
- consume: backup job makes the original anonymous (invisible to user)
and releases it after use.
